IDSN has created an extensive new database on caste discrimination by storing hundreds of documents on the social bookmarking service, Delicious. The main link to the IDSN database is www.delicious.com/idsn.
Below we have listed the most significant search strings for our database under the main categories country/region, programme, theme and document type.
You can narrow your search further by combining two or more different subcategories (tags) – e.g. India, untouchability, news and (the year) 2011. The easiest way to do this is to add these tags one by one in the 'add a tag filter' bar on the IDSN Delicious page. A search string containing these four subcategories would look as follows: http://www.delicious.com/idsn/india+untouchability+news+2011
